Atomix

Michelin-starred hit Atomix became an instant foodie favorite when it debuted in 2018 and seats at its coveted chef's counter are still notoriously hard to come by. If you do, however, manage to snag a reservation for chef Junghyun Park's $270 tasting menu, you can expect an exquisite feast of updated (and beautifully plated) Korean cuisine. For a slightly less pricey evening, Atomix also offers a $245 per person multi-course menu at its upstairs cocktail bar. Either way, it's sure to be a meal worth celebrating.
Atomix, 104 E 30th St.
